Ingredients

Full quantities can be found in the recipe card below.

Let’s talk about what we are using!

Mayonnaise – the base of the recipe. Use any brand you prefer.

Ketchup

Yellow Onion – or white onion

Horseradish – you want to use prepared horseradish, not creamy horseradish sauce. You can find it in the refrigerated section of your grocery store typically near dairy.

Worcestershire Sauce

Paprika

Salt

What does Russian Dressing Taste Like?

Russian salad dressing has a bold and tangy flavor with a creamy texture.

The combination of mayonnaise, ketchup, and vinegar provides a balance of sweetness, tanginess, and richness.

The addition of horseradish and Worcestershire sauce adds depth and complexity to the flavor, with a hint of spiciness.

Modifications and Substitutions

Add some hot sauce for a little heat, or more horseradish.

You can use all sour cream in place of the mayonnaise, or a combination of both, if desired.

Season this Russian Dressing Recipe (for Reuben Sandwich) to taste as desired based on your preference. It tastes best if you give it time to chill for the flavors to blend and develop.

How to Use Russian Dressing

Russian dressing is perfect for the best Reuben sandwich, but it also has many other uses.

Use it as a dipping sauce for French fries, chicken tenders, potato chips, a sandwich spread, or a salad dressing.

It can also be used as the sauce for a potato salad or cole slaw.

The Reuben Sandwich

The Reuben Sandwich is believed to have been invented by American Reuben Kulakofsky.

The classic Reuben sandwich recipe is made of slices of rye bread with tangy sauerkraut, leftover corned beef or pastrami, Swiss cheese, and the dressing on one side of each slice of bread. It is toasted until the cheese melts and is golden brown for a warm sandwich.

FAQs

What is Russian dressing made of?

Russian Dressing is made of a base of mayonnaise, ketchup or chili sauce, horseradish, Worcestershire, and spices.

What is the difference between Thousand Island and Russian dressing for Reuben?

The primary difference between Thousand Island dressing and Russian dressing is that Russian dressing includes horseradish.

Why do they call it Russian dressing?

Russian dressing got its name from the original recipe using caviar, which was a common staple of Russian cuisine at the time.

Is a Reuben still a Reuben without sauerkraut?

Technically a Reuben needs to include sauerkraut, but if you are not a fan you do not need to use it!
